frontend:前端组件的集合
在前端开发领域,组件化是现代Web应用设计的核心概念之一。标题"frontend:前端组件的集合"揭示了这个项目或资源关注的是前端开发中的组件化思想。组件化允许开发者将复杂的用户界面分解为独立、可复用的部分,提高了代码的可维护性和开发效率。 JavaScript作为Web开发的主要语言,是实现前端组件化的关键。在这里,"JavaScript"标签明确指出项目与JavaScript紧密相关,可能涉及到使用JavaScript编写的组件库或者框架。在当前前端领域,React、Vue.js、Angular等框架都提供了强大的组件系统,使得开发者能够构建模块化的应用程序。 描述中提到的"需要:npm"表明项目依赖于npm(Node Package Manager),这是JavaScript生态中的包管理工具,用于安装、管理和共享项目依赖。开发者通常会利用npm初始化项目,安装所需的库和框架,如React、Vue等,以及构建工具,如Grunt。 "运行:grunt connect"进一步说明了项目可能使用了Grunt作为构建工具。Grunt是一个基于任务的JavaScript项目构建工具,可以帮助开发者自动化执行诸如编译、测试、压缩等常见任务。"grunt connect"具体指的是Grunt插件connect,它能启动一个简单的HTTP服务器,方便开发者在本地进行页面预览和测试。 在压缩包"frontend-master"中,我们可能找到以下结构和内容: 1. `package.json`:这个文件包含了项目的元数据,包括项目名称、版本、依赖项等,通过npm install命令可以安装所有依赖。 2. `src/`:源代码目录,可能包含JavaScript、HTML、CSS以及其他资源文件,这些文件可能是未处理的原始组件代码。 3. `dist/`:编译后的代码目录,Grunt或类似的构建工具会将源代码处理并输出到这个目录,准备部署到生产环境。 4. `Gruntfile.js`:Grunt的任务配置文件,定义了项目的构建流程和各种任务。 5. `components/`:可能包含自定义的前端组件,每个组件有自己的结构和逻辑,可能有单独的JS、CSS和HTML文件。 6. `index.html`:项目入口文件,可能引用了Grunt构建后生成的JS和CSS文件,展示了如何组合和使用这些组件。 通过学习和使用这样的项目,开发者可以深入理解前端组件化开发,学习如何组织代码、利用npm管理依赖,以及如何利用构建工具如Grunt优化开发流程。同时,这也有助于掌握JavaScript的最佳实践,提升前端开发技能。
- 1
- 粉丝: 41
- 资源: 4576
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助